Pantech presents conceptphones PDF Print E-mail
Written by Kristin   
Monday, 27 February 2006
At the official Pantech site a new flash-reel was launched presenting 7 new conceptphones for Asia. The names of the conceptphones are libro, cancro, transformer, echo, muse, phonetheater and mymusic. The novelties can be divided into two groups: DMB phones and musophones. Libro and Cancro belong to the first group. The former is a slider and the latter is a classical monoblock (small, light and easy to use). Transformer is a slimphone with original design due to which it can be installed on a flat surface having no fear of its fall. The model is equipped with TV-receiver and large LCD display.

Echo opens the second category – this novelty is designed in a form of a video camera. Muse is the phone intended for music and sport fans. Phonetheater is a full-fledged music set (it will be equipped with a mobile loudspeaker). The last model resembles a player – the main advantage is a simple and intuitively clear control.
